SHREVEPORT, La. — Shreveport police have arrested a man they say was identified as the gunman who shot a man in both legs earlier this month.
Aderius Benton, known as A.D., is charged with attempted second-degree murder.
Police said the shooting happened just before 8 p.m. Dec. 1 at 740 Highland Square. Officers found a man lying in the road suffering from two gunshots to his lower body. They applied tourniquets to both legs until Shreveport fire personnel arrived and took the man to the hospital…
